Vitorchiano is a comune (municipality) in the Province of Viterbo in the Italian region of Latium, located about 70 kilometres (43 mi) northwest of Rome and about 7 kilometres (4 mi) northeast of Viterbo. As of 31 December 2004, it had a population of 3,690 and an area of 29.8 square kilometres (11.5 sq mi).[3]

Town Hall of Vitorchiano

Vitorchiano borders the following municipalities: Bomarzo, Soriano nel Cimino, Viterbo. It is one of I Borghi più belli d'Italia ("The most beautiful villages of Italy").[4]

Main sights

Among the religious architecture in the town are the following:[5]

  • Sant'Antonio di Padova – a Neoclassic-style church built in 1793, adjacent to a Franciscan order convent
  • Convent of Sant'Agnese – a former convent and church
  • Sanctuary of San Michele Arcangelo – a 14th-century oratory
  • San Pietro – a Romanesque-style church with decorated portal
  • Santissima Trinità – a 14th-century church
  • Santa Maria Assunta in Cielo – a 13th-century Romanesque-style church
  • Madonna di San Nicola – a 15th-century church with frescoed walls and ceilings
